Abstract:The Douglas fir has been cultivated in Europe since the mid-19th century, but its artificial regeneration leads to a low yield of seedlings. It could be improved by prolonged pre-sowing treatment (cold stratification of seeds) or the early shading of sowings, so that their effect on five Douglas fir seed lots and their emergence and growth of seedlings were analysed.
